Segmentation Logic and Boundaries Product Segments: Wind instruments (flutes, clarinets, oboes), Brass instruments (trumpets, trombones, tubas), Percussion instruments (drums, mallet instruments). Customer Segments: Educational institutions, professional musicians, hobbyists, and retail consumers. Distribution Channels: Specialty music stores, online retail, direct sales to institutions, and OEM partnerships. Business Model Attractiveness & Revenue Streams Product Sales: Core revenue from instrument manufacturing, retail, and distribution. Accessories & Maintenance: Revenue from mouthpieces, reeds, cases, cleaning kits, and repair services. Educational & Rental Services: Income from instrument rentals, leasing programs, and music education packages. Digital & Software Solutions: Emerging revenue from tuning apps, digital interfaces, and virtual training tools.
